Back to Basics: PB Ratio


Move Logistics Group  (ASX:MOV) PB Ratio Explanation

Unlike valuation ratios relative to the earning power such as PE Ratio, PE Ratio without NRI, PS Ratio, Price-to-Operating-Cash-Flow , or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, the PB Ratio measures the valuation of the stock relative to the underlying asset of the company.

The PB Ratio works the best for the businesses that earn most of their profit from their assets, e.g. banks and insurance companies.


Be Aware

Some businesses have very light assets, such as software companies or insurance agencies. The PB Ratio does not work well for these companies. Some companies even have negative equity, so the PB Ratio cannot be applied to them.

Move Logistics Group Business Description

Other Exchanges MOV:New Zealand
Address 24-30 Paraite Road, Bell Block, New Plymouth, TKI, NZL, 4312
Move Logistics Group Ltd is a New Zealand-based company operating in the logistics sector. Its operations include general transport, bulk liquids, heavy haulage, shipping, warehousing and distribution, freight forwarding, and storage. The company's reportable operating segments are: International, Specialist, Freight and Fuel, Warehousing, and Corporate. The majority of its revenue is generated from the Freight and Fuel segment, which provides nationwide general freight transport services with regional strength. The services offered in this segment include Full Truck Load (FTL), Less than Truck Load (LTL), Full Container Load (FCL), and specialised freight solutions, including hiab cranes, flat rack trucks, non-hazardous and dangerous liquids.
